Informations sur le BIOS et liste des événements de mise sous tension avec PowerShell

Nous tous qui administrons des systèmes et sommes impliqués dans le domaine informatique connaissons les grandes vertus que nous avons en utilisant Windows PowerShell pour exécuter des commandes, afficher des informations et effectuer des tâches administratives au sein de notre organisation.

Windows PowerShell est l'outil de console inclus dans les environnements Windows 10 et qui nous permet d'exécuter diverses commandes pour effectuer diverses tâches.

Cette fois, nous allons analyser comment nous pouvons utiliser Windows PowerShell pour effectuer deux tâches fondamentales sur nos ordinateurs Windows 10 :

  • Afficher les informations du BIOS
  • Voir tous les événements de mise sous tension de notre système.

1. Afficher les informations du BIOS avec Windows PowerShell


Nous savons très bien que BIOS (système d'entrée-sortie de base) Il est en charge de traiter le démarrage de nos ordinateurs, bien que de nouvelles technologies aient été implémentées de nos jours comme, par exemple, l'UEFI.

À afficher les informations du BIOS à l'aide de Power Shell nous allons effectuer le processus suivant.
Ouverture de PowerShell
Pour cet environnement, nous utiliserons l'anniversaire de Windows 10, mais nous pouvons effectuer ce processus dans n'importe quel environnement Windows 10.

À ouvrir Windows PowerShell Nous utiliserons l'une des méthodes suivantes :

  • Nous allons dans le chemin Démarrer / Windows PowerShell / Windows PowerShell.
  • Nous entrons le terme powershell dans le champ de recherche de Windows 10 et sélectionnons l'option correspondante.
  • Nous pouvons exécuter Windows PowerShell à partir de CMD en saisissant le terme :
     powershell
    et en appuyant sur Entrée.

La fenêtre suivante s'ouvrira :

Commande pour afficher les informations du BIOS
Une fois la console Windows PowerShell ouverte, nous devons entrer ce qui suit commande pour afficher les informations du BIOS de notre équipe :

 Get-Wmiobject -class "Win32_BIOS" -namespace "root \ CIMV2" | Fl * -Force
On obtiendra le résultat suivant :

AGRANDIR

Nous pouvons voir des informations telles que:

  • Nom de l'équipe
  • Version du BIOS
  • Fabricant
  • Numéro de série du BIOS
  • etc.

En utilisant ce simple applet de commande pouvons voir toutes les informations associées à notre BIOS.

2. Afficher les événements d'alimentation de l'ordinateur avec Windows PowerShell


Parfois, il est important de savoir à quelle date et à quelle heure nos équipements ont été allumés, que ce soit pour des questions d'audit ou d'administration. À l'aide de Windows PowerShell, nous pouvons répertorier tous ces événements et disposer de ces informations détaillées de manière simple.

Utilisation des applets de commande pour afficher les informations associées aux événements de mise sous tension ou de démarrage du système. Une fois la console Windows PowerShell ouverte, nous entrerons dans l'applet de commande suivante pour obtenir la liste de tous les événements de mise sous tension :

 Get-Eventlog -LogName System -InstanceId 12 | Sélectionnez TimeGenerated
Le résultat obtenu sera le suivant :

AGRANDIR

Pouvons afficher les informations détaillées sur la date et l'heure de l'événement. Ces informations sont précieuses dans le cas de la génération de rapports d'audit sur un ordinateur ou un utilisateur particulier. Nous pouvons effectuer ce même processus dans un environnement Windows 7 ou Windows 8.

De cette façon, nous avons, grâce à Windows PowerShell, un outil pour obtenir des informations spécifiques de notre système, ce qui peut être d'une grande aide pour les problèmes de sécurité informatique.

wave wave wave wave wave